Acharia in Norwegian papers again

Another day, another interview. This time it’s Amrita Acharia who has been featured in the Norweigan paper Dagbladet where she talks about Game of Thrones. Below is an excerpt, thanks to The Dude for the translation.

The Norwegian girl has been cast in a smoking new fantasy series for HBO, that is to film in Ireland and Malta. The series is based on the book series Song of Ice and Fire by George R.R. Martin. Among the cast is several well known actors like Sean Bean, known from Lord of the Rings.

“This is, of course, huge. I’m not one of the main characters, but I appear in eight of the first ten episodes in the first season. I play Irri, a maid for one of the main characters” says Acharia to Dagbladet.

“There’s a huge machine behind it all. They’ve invested a lot of money into it, and the sets are enormous. Even though I’m not of the key cast it’s very educational for me to be in on this.”

The article also mentions that the series will air on Canal+ in Norway next fall/winter.

Winter Is Coming: This interview is noteworthy, not because of what Amrita says about the budget and the sets (something we heard her talk about in her last interview), but because she states she will appear in eight episodes. Does that mean that there might be two Dany-less episodes in this first season? Fire and Blood has broken down the first book and came to the conclusion that, unless David & Dan add a bunch of new Dany scenes, there isn’t enough material there for her to appear in every episode.
